table <!DOCTYPE html> <html> <head> <meta charset="utf-8"> < ...
table <!DOCTYPE html> <html> <head> <meta charset="utf-8"> < ...
原生js實現元素的拖拽和拉伸,需要清楚一下幾個要素: 網頁可見區域寬: document.body.clientWidth 網頁可見區域高: document.body.clientHeight 網頁可見區域寬 ...
上次做的簡單的拖拽:javascript簡單拖拽練習(鼠標事件 mousedown mousemove mouseup) 這次增加了一些相關的功能,增加四個角的拉伸改變寬度,主要還是用到一些簡單的坐標位置計算,沒有什么技術難度,熟練了一下自己對拖拽的運用 不曉得為什么粘貼到博客園上就不 ...
使用 JS 實現了一個可拉伸的 div,按住右邊框,拖動鼠標可改變 div 的寬度。 1. 鼠標在瀏覽器中的坐標基本概念 2. 鼠標按住拖動改變寬度原理 鼠標按下時算出鼠標 x 坐標與元素右邊框的距離,在鼠標移動時不變:element.offsetWidth ...
默認情況下,我們將鼠標移動到textarea的右下角時發現文本域是可以通過拖動的方式改變其大小的,這會影響我們原本的頁面布局。若想設置其不可拖動,可為其添加如下屬性: 設置前: 設置后: ...
1、原理 2、代碼 View Code 3、展示 /*************************************** ...
今天看到了一個自己可以隨心所欲的拖到div到頁面的任意位置。感覺挺好的,就心血來潮的查詢了一下,看看網友做的 代碼如下: <script>function doit(){ var obj = document.getElementById("pad ...
不可拉伸: 不可編輯: 第一種方法: 第二種方法: ...